As a result, it has become economically feasible – as we attempt to demonstrate in this paper – to bootstrap a self-sustaining, self-expanding lunar industry that will spread across the solar system at no further expense to the Earth's economy. Another game-changer is the discovery of lunar polar ice providing vast quantities of hydrogen, nitrogen and carbon. The Moon has every element needed for healthy industry. In light of these game-changing advances and discoveries, it is important to reassess the prospects for initiating space industry
Simple modeling was developed to identify the main parameters of successful bootstrapping. This indicates that bootstrapping can be achieved with as little as 12 metric tons (MT) landed on the Moon during a period of about 20 years.
